This stone fortress crowns the hill on the western side of Montevideo Bay from which the city takes part of its name. Built in the early nineteenth century to defend the harbour, it later served military purposes and now houses a military museum. Its ramparts offer sweeping views across the bay to the port and the city skyline. A lighthouse stands nearby, and the surrounding hill remains an emblem of the capital, appearing on the national coat of arms.
